Hough Endowment Fund for Professional Development was created to provide financial support for on-going, faculty enrichment. Named in honor of Jeri Hough (Head of School 1984-2006) and established in 2006, the Fund enables teachers to attend conferences and classes. Their new knowledge and ideas are brought back to the classroom to further benefit our students.
